What You Need:
- 1 cup Dawn Dish Soap
- 1 cup white vinegar
- 1 empty spray bottle
Here’s How To:
- Put the vinegar in the microwave for 1 minute.
- Add the Dawn soap to the spray bottle.
- Add the hot vinegar to the spray bottle too.
- Close the lid tightly, and lightly shake it to get it all mixed together.
- Note: Don’t use too much of the solution, or you will be wiping it off of your floors for days! Remember, a little goes a looooong way here!
- Lightly spray the solution onto your grout (you don’t need to cover the tiles, just get it in the grout).
- Let it sit for a few minutes.
- Using a brush of some kind (I use an old toothbrush), give it a scrub. You won’t have to scrub too hard or for very long, because this cleaning solution just lifts up all the dirt – it’s amazing!
- Wipe off the cleaning solution with a wet cloth, then wash your floors well with plain hot water to get rid of any soap residue.
- Like I mentioned before, don’t use too much of this solution!! Or your floors will have a soapy residue left on them! Use the solution sparingly.
- I realize that this method likely isn’t practical for large tiled areas! I use it in my bathroom and mud room, so the size of the rooms are manageable.
- You can use this solution in your shower or tub too! Just spray it on, let it sit for a few minutes, then scrub off. It’s the best. I always have a bottle made up and ready to go.
